West of Hangzhou lies Lin’an, a town of mountains. Tianmu, Daming and Qingliang Peak fold in from the northwest, wrapping it in cloud and bamboo. It is also a town of history — eleven centuries ago Qian Liu walked out of these hills to found the kingdom of Wuyue, and centuries later the name “Lin’an” itself was borrowed by the Southern Song as the name of its capital.
